Question:


I bought one LRC meter type 1833C from Banggood.

I have some problem:

I cannot measure some high quality capacitor with 10 ....15 uF just up to 10khz.
It not measured at 40kHz or more,
I did open and short calibration, the lower capacitance is ok up to 100kHz but more than 10uF not.

Maybe because the capacitor type you are trying to measure is not a capacitor anymore at that frequencies...

Check the capacitor's datasheet to see which test conditions the manufacturer recommends.

It's easy to check. I took 2 capacitors of 6.8uF, measured them at all frequencies separately. Everything was measured correctly. Then I connected it in parallel and measured it again. From a parallel connection, these capacitors did not cease to be capacitors, but in 1833 the device does not show capacitance, although it shows secondary parameters ESR and others at frequencies above 10 kHz.
